要实现ShrinkResources,可以通过在app的build.gradle文件中添加以下配置来实现:
android {
buildTypes {
release {
shrinkResources true
minifyEnabled true
proguardFiles getDefaultProguardFile('proguard-android-optimize.txt'), 'proguard-rules.pro'
}
}
}
在上面的配置中,shrinkResources设置为true表示启用资源缩减功能。同时,minifyEnabled也设置为true表示启用代码混淆功能。在release构建类型中,还可以自定义proguard规则文件来进行代码混淆。
完成上述配置后,进行构建即可实现资源缩减功能。Android构建工具将自动删除未使用的资源文件,从而减小APK包的大小。